E-Bay does, doesn't and kinda has rules on ending an auction early....Confusing yes?????
You have four choices to choose when you end an auction early
1. Item is no longer for sale
2. Item lost or broken
3. Error in the starting amount or reserve
4. Error in the description
You can only end an auction with more than 12 hours to go. Less than 12 you live with the results.
Simply right???? - just click on "Item no longer available for sale" and everything for the seller is just swell - right????? - well not really for you see......e-Bay is watching......
About a year ago I ended a few auctions early because:
1. I knew my item would never hit reserve
2. Stupid and insulting questions - for the items in number 1
3. My pictures stunk on a couple of listings and I was getting peppered with questions due to my lack of photography skills. - Time to re-shoot and re-list
4. NOBODY was bothering to read the text or skipping the important parts. I truly think that many people ONLY look at the pictures.
Anyway, I knocked off about four or five in a couple of month period. I got a shot across the bow from e-Bay (it was not a spoof) about ending auctions early and destroying the trust in the site!!!! In other words put a reserve, take better pictures, write better text, ect, ect....BUT IF YOU END ANOTHER EARLY.....YOU MAY OR WILL BE SUSPENDED.....
After that warning I have never ended an auction early again. For Big Brother truly is watching and counting........For when you end an auction early........BIG BROTHER LOOSES OUT ON ITS FINAL VALUE FEES!!!!!!
